1. Understanding Veterinary Prescription Dispensing in Louisiana

In Louisiana, veterinarians are authorized to dispense prescription medications directly to their patients, including pets, under specific regulatory conditions. This practice allows vets to provide timely medication essential for animal care without unnecessary delays associated with third-party pharmacies. However, there are clear guidelines governing what, how, and when these medications can be dispensed to ensure safety and compliance.

Pet owners should understand that not all medications are dispensed in the clinic; some prescriptions may require filling at licensed pharmacies depending on the drug type and regulatory rules.

The Louisiana State Board of Veterinary Medicine regulates the dispensing of prescription drugs by veterinarians. Vets must comply with state laws that specify proper labeling, record keeping, and limits on the quantity of medications dispensed. Controlled substances are subject to stricter protocols to prevent misuse or diversion.

This legal framework balances the convenience and immediate access to medications with public health and safety concerns. Violations can lead to penalties, license suspension, or revocation, underscoring the importance of adhering to these rules.

3. Practical Implications for Pet Owners

For pet owners, understanding whether a Louisiana veterinarian can dispense on prescription impacts treatment plans and medication access. When vets dispense medications directly, it often streamlines the process, reduces waiting times, and ensures correct dosing tailored specifically to the pet.

However, pet owners should always ask about the medication’s usage, side effects, and storage. They should also verify the vet’s licensing and ensure proper documentation accompanies the dispensed drugs.

5. Tips for Pet Owners Navigating Prescriptions

Pet owners should communicate openly with their veterinarians about any concerns regarding prescription medications. It’s essential to keep copies of prescriptions and understand refill policies. If unsure, owners can verify the legitimacy of the dispensing practice through the Louisiana State Board of Veterinary Medicine.

Additionally, owners should never share prescribed medications between pets and report any adverse reactions immediately to their vet.
